We just replaced our 1 and half horse submersible with new pump the same horse power. Ended up also replacing the pressure tank (30-50)and all the fittings, pressure switch, and gauge above ground. Old system was about 20 yrs old from what we were told and had lots of corrosion on the above ground pipe. Did not replace pipe from ground level to pump (385FT pvc?). The new system will not build pressure above 20 psi and loses down to 0 when any faucet is turned on. Tank air pressure is 28. System will hold pressure from check valve on.
